混合年龄活动是指打破班级界限,不同年龄的幼儿在教师的指导下共同进行的活动,它包括混合年龄的教学活动、游戏及自由活动。笔者认为,这种活动形式对幼儿的身心健康,特别是对独生子女的社会性发展有极其重要的作用。1.混合年龄活动有助于独生子女形成良好的社会性。这种活动为独生子女创造了一种类似于兄弟姐妹在一起的机会。著名教育家马卡连柯认为:“独生子女没有兄弟姐妹,因而也就没有互相体贴照顾的经历,没有互爱互助、相互模仿、共同努力和共同分享的经历,这不利于发展儿童的集体主义意识,而会导致儿童个人主义的蔓延。”而混合年龄活动使异龄幼儿集结
